PREM: Manchester City v West Brom preview


Manchester City v West Brom preview

Manchester City defender John Stones is fit to face West Bromwich Albion in the Premier League.


The Argentina striker featured as a late substitute in Saturday's victory over Leicester after recovering from a groin strain.

Defender John Stones (groin) is also pushing to return but midfielders Fabian Delph (leg) and Ilkay Gundogan (knee), and goalkeeper Claudio Bravo (calf) are out.

Gareth McAuley is a fresh injury absentee for West Brom.

The Northern Ireland international defender, who has started every Premier League game so far this season, was forced off against Chelsea on Friday night with an injury and will not recover in time for Tuesday's trip.

Striker Hal Robson-Kanu will have his hamstring problem assessed but winger Matty Phillips will remain sidelined by his hamstring issue.
